Population Overview
Long Lake city is a small community located in Minnesota, within Hennepin County. The total population is 1,710. It ranks as the 284th most populous out of 913 cities and towns in Minnesota.
Age Demographics
The median age in Long Lake city is 41.9 years. This is 9% higher than the state median of 38.6 years.
Economy, Income & Housing
The median household income in Long Lake city is $95,972. This is 10% higher than the state median of $87,556. Compared to the national median of $78,538, household income here is 22% higher. The poverty rate stands at 8.0%. This is 13% lower than the state poverty rate of 9.2%. The unemployment rate is 1.8%. This is 54% lower than the state rate of 3.9%. The median home value is $391,400. Housing costs are 28% higher than the state median of $305,500. The home-value-to-income ratio is 4.1x. 69.0% of occupied housing units are owner-occupied. This homeownership rate is 5% lower than the state average of 72.4%.
Race & Ethnicity
The largest racial or ethnic group in Long Lake city is White (non-Hispanic), making up 82.3% of the population. Hispanic or Latino residents account for 5.4%. The Asian population (0.7%) is well below the state average of 5.0%.
Education
54.5%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her. This places Long Lake city in the top 10% of all cities in the state for educational attainment. This is 40% higher than the state rate of 38.8%. Nationally, 35.0% of adults hold at least a bachelor's degree. The high school graduation rate (or equivalent) is 94.8%.
Data Sources & Methodology
All demographic data for Long Lake city, Minnesota is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ey (ACS) 5-Year Estimates (2019-2023). The ACS collects data from approximately 3.5 million households annually, providing reliable estimates for communities of all sizes. Comparisons are made against Minnesota state averages and national averages calculated from the same dataset. Rankings reflect the city's position among all 913 Census-designated places in Minnesota.
